Gnocchi on 9th is a cozy Italian eatery situated in the heart of NYC, offering scrumptious dishes that are quick, tasty, and budget-friendly. Founded by culinary comrades Mike Salzano and Ariel Strizower, this culinary gem serves freshly crafted gnocchi in iconic Chinese takeout boxes, a delightful twist on traditional Italian dining.
Nestled on East 9th Street, Gnocchi on 9th has become a beloved hotspot in New York City, captivating locals with its fusion of Italian flavors in a convenient and familiar packaging. The duo's innovative approach to Italian cuisine has brought a touch of excitement to the city's dining scene, catering to busy individuals looking for a delicious departure from the ordinary.
